//go:build bdd
// +build bdd
package main
import (
"os"
"os/exec"
"strconv"
"strings"
"testing"
"time"
)
// Performance thresholds
const (
cacheHitMaxDuration = 100 * time.Millisecond // Pre-seeded cache hits must be under 100ms
cacheMissMinDuration = 200 * time.Millisecond // Cache misses should take at least 200ms (proves geocoding happened)
)
// TestCacheIntegration tests cache behavior with real CLI and cache files
func TestCacheIntegration(t *testing.T) {
// Ensure we have binaries built
if _, err := os.Stat("bin/geotz"); os.IsNotExist(err) {
t.Skip("Skipping cache integration test - bin/geotz not found. Run 'make build' first.")
}
// Regenerate pre-seeded cache to ensure clean state
t.Log("Regenerating pre-seeded cache for cache integration test...")
cmd := exec.Command("make", "preseed")
if output, err := cmd.CombinedOutput();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("Failed to regenerate cache: %v, output: %s", err, output)
}
t.Run("Pre-seeded cities are generally fast", func(t *testing.T) {
preSeededCities := []string{
"paris", "tokyo", "berlin", "madrid",
"rome", "amsterdam", "stockholm",
}
var fastLookups int
for _, city := range preSeededCities {
duration := measureCityLookup(t, city)
if duration <= cacheHitMaxDuration {
fastLookups++
t.Logf("✅ %s: %v (fast)", city, duration)
} else {
t.Logf("⚠ %s: %v (slower than expected)", city, duration)
}
}
// At least 80% of pre-seeded cities should be fast
expectedFast := int(float64(len(preSeededCities)) * 0.8)
if fastLookups < expectedFast {
t.Errorf("Only %d/%d pre-seeded cities were fast, expected at least %d",
fastLookups, len(preSeededCities), expectedFast)
} else {
t.Logf("✅ %d/%d pre-seeded cities were fast", fastLookups, len(preSeededCities))
}
})
t.Run("Cache misses work but are appropriately slow", func(t *testing.T) {
// Use a city that's definitely not pre-seeded
uniqueCity := "TestCity" + strconv.FormatInt(time.Now().UnixNano(), 10)
start := time.Now()
cmd := exec.Command("./bin/geotz", "--format=alfred", uniqueCity)
output,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
duration := time.Since(start)
// Should fail (invalid city) but should take time to fail (proves geocoding attempted)
if err == nil {
t.Errorf("Expected error for invalid city %s, but got output: %s", uniqueCity, output)
}
if duration < cacheMissMinDuration {
t.Errorf("Cache miss for %s was too fast (%v), expected at least %v (proves geocoding happened)",
uniqueCity, duration, cacheMissMinDuration)
} else {
t.Logf("✅ Cache miss appropriately slow: %v", duration)
}
})
t.Run("Cache provides significant speedup", func(t *testing.T) {
// Measure the performance difference between cache hit and cache miss
cacheHitTime := measureCityLookup(t, "london") // Pre-seeded
// Use a guaranteed cache miss - invalid city that will fail but take time to geocode
uniqueCity := "InvalidCity" + strconv.FormatInt(time.Now().UnixNano(), 10)
cacheMissTime := measureInvalidCityLookup(t, uniqueCity) // Guaranteed cache miss
if cacheMissTime <= cacheHitTime {
t.Errorf("Cache miss (%v) should be slower than cache hit (%v)", cacheMissTime, cacheHitTime)
}
speedupRatio := float64(cacheMissTime) / float64(cacheHitTime)
expectedMinSpeedup := 10.0 // Cache should be at least 10x faster
if speedupRatio < expectedMinSpeedup {
t.Errorf("Cache speedup ratio %.1fx is below expected minimum %.1fx",
speedupRatio, expectedMinSpeedup)
} else {
t.Logf("✅ Cache provides %.1fx speedup (%v vs %v)",
speedupRatio, cacheHitTime, cacheMissTime)
}
})
t.Run("Non-pre-seeded cities work and get cached", func(t *testing.T) {
// Test a real city that's not pre-seeded
start := time.Now()
cmd := exec.Command("./bin/geotz", "--format=alfred", "zurich")
output, err := cmd.Output()
duration := time.Since(start)
if err != nil {
t.Fatalf("CLI command failed for non-pre-seeded city: %v", err)
}
result := strings.TrimSpace(string(output))
if !strings.Contains(result, "Europe/Zurich") {
t.Fatalf("Expected Europe/Zurich, got %s", result)
}
t.Logf("✓ zurich -> %s (%v) [cache miss, now cached]", result, duration)
// Second call should be fast (cached)
start = time.Now()
cmd = exec.Command("./bin/geotz", "--format=alfred", "zurich")
output, err = cmd.Output()
duration = time.Since(start)
if err != nil {
t.Fatalf("CLI command failed for cached city: %v", err)
}
if duration > 500*time.Millisecond {
t.Errorf("Cached city zurich took %v, expected under 500ms", duration)
}
t.Logf("✓ zurich -> cached (%v) [cache hit]", duration)
})
}
func measureCityLookup(t *testing.T, city string) time.Duration {
start := time.Now()
cmd := exec.Command("./bin/geotz", "--format=alfred", city)
output, err := cmd.Output()
duration := time.Since(start)
if err != nil {
t.Fatalf("Failed to lookup %s: %v", city, err)
}
result := strings.TrimSpace(string(output))
if result == "" {
t.Fatalf("Empty output for %s", city)
}
return duration
}
func measureInvalidCityLookup(t *testing.T, city string) time.Duration {
start := time.Now()
cmd := exec.Command("./bin/geotz", "--format=alfred", city)
output, err := cmd.CombinedOutput()
duration := time.Since(start)
// Should fail (invalid city) but should take time to fail (proves geocoding attempted)
if err == nil {
t.Logf("Warning: Expected error for invalid city %s, but got output: %s", city, output)
}
return duration
}
